当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储策略有哪些,深入解析对象存储Ceph,策略、优势与应用场景解析

对象存储策略有哪些,深入解析对象存储Ceph,策略、优势与应用场景解析

对象存储策略包括文件系统级、分布式存储级和云存储级。Ceph作为对象存储系统,具有高可靠性、可扩展性和高性能优势。其在数据备份、大数据处理、云服务等场景中有着广泛的应用...

对象存储策略包括文件系统级、分布式存储级和云存储级。Ceph作为对象存储系统,具有高可靠性、可扩展性和高性能优势。其在数据备份、大数据处理、云服务等场景中有着广泛的应用。本文深入解析了Ceph的策略、优势与应用场景。

随着互联网的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求,对象存储作为一种新型的存储技术,凭借其独特的优势,逐渐成为数据存储领域的热门选择,Ceph作为开源的对象存储系统,凭借其高性能、高可靠性和可扩展性等特点,在国内外得到了广泛的应用,本文将深入解析对象存储Ceph,探讨其存储策略、优势与应用场景。

对象存储策略有哪些,深入解析对象存储Ceph,策略、优势与应用场景解析

对象存储Ceph概述

1、Ceph定义

Ceph是一种开源的分布式存储系统,它提供了一种简单、高效、可扩展的存储解决方案,Ceph支持对象存储、块存储和文件存储,其中对象存储是其核心功能之一。

2、Ceph特点

(1)高可靠性:Ceph通过数据复制、校验和分布式存储等技术,保证了数据的可靠性。

(2)高可用性:Ceph采用无中心控制器的设计,即使单个节点故障,也不会影响整个系统的正常运行。

(3)高性能:Ceph采用异步I/O和分布式锁等技术,提高了系统的性能。

(4)可扩展性:Ceph支持在线水平扩展,可以轻松地增加存储容量。

(5)开放性:Ceph是开源软件,用户可以自由地修改和扩展其功能。

对象存储Ceph策略

1、数据复制策略

Ceph采用CRUSH(Controlled Replication Under Scalable Hashing)算法来实现数据的复制,CRUSH算法将数据分配到不同的存储节点上,并确保数据副本的均匀分布。

对象存储策略有哪些,深入解析对象存储Ceph,策略、优势与应用场景解析

(1)N+2副本策略:在N个存储节点上存储数据,其中有2个副本,当其中一个节点故障时,系统可以从其他节点上恢复数据。

(2)N+3副本策略:在N个存储节点上存储数据,其中有3个副本,当两个节点故障时,系统可以从其他节点上恢复数据。

2、数据校验策略

Ceph采用EC(Erasure Coding,纠删码)和XOR校验算法来实现数据的校验,EC算法通过将数据分割成多个数据块和校验块,在恢复数据时可以快速定位损坏的数据块。

3、数据去重策略

Ceph采用RS(Repeated String)算法来实现数据的去重,RS算法通过比较数据块的哈希值,找出重复的数据块并进行去重。

对象存储Ceph优势

1、高可靠性:Ceph通过数据复制、校验和分布式存储等技术,保证了数据的可靠性。

2、高可用性:Ceph采用无中心控制器的设计,即使单个节点故障,也不会影响整个系统的正常运行。

3、高性能:Ceph采用异步I/O和分布式锁等技术,提高了系统的性能。

4、可扩展性:Ceph支持在线水平扩展,可以轻松地增加存储容量。

对象存储策略有哪些,深入解析对象存储Ceph,策略、优势与应用场景解析

5、开放性:Ceph是开源软件,用户可以自由地修改和扩展其功能。

对象存储Ceph应用场景

1、云计算平台:Ceph可以用于构建大规模的云计算平台,为用户提供高效、可靠的数据存储服务。

2、大数据平台:Ceph可以用于存储海量数据,为大数据分析提供数据支持。

3、高性能计算:Ceph可以用于存储高性能计算任务所需的大量数据,提高计算效率。

4、物联网:Ceph可以用于存储物联网设备产生的海量数据,实现数据的集中管理和分析。

5、媒体娱乐:Ceph可以用于存储海量视频、音频等媒体资源,提高媒体服务的质量。

对象存储Ceph作为一种高效、可靠、可扩展的存储解决方案,在云计算、大数据、高性能计算等领域具有广泛的应用前景,本文对Ceph的存储策略、优势和应用场景进行了深入解析,希望对读者有所帮助,随着技术的不断发展,Ceph将在未来存储领域发挥更大的作用。

黑狐家游戏

发表评论

最新文章